Transaction 0670da15461fe93dc4974edef169295008159f64066f0029e5c6200bccad8039
2 Input
2 Outputs
- 0670da15461fe93dc4974edef169295008159f64066f0029e5c6200bccad8039:0
- 0670da15461fe93dc4974edef169295008159f64066f0029e5c6200bccad8039:1
value 843915
address 1NXxSdP52x3acgP2ogUbxHhUNY7LJwQfN7
value 467700
address 1ERc4ZkWWGNfxDBbMN5X8Ud5LAFSVgd5zS